Can you install Mobdro on Roku?

Unfortunately, Mobdro is built only in order to run on Android devices running Android 4.4+. Even though Android and Roku both run Linux-based systems, and also the Android system is differently modified. That means that you cannot run APK files on your Roku device.

Luckily though, Roku also lets your cast your phone screen to your TV and watch content right from your phone! We will be using the ‘Screen Mirroring’ function built into your Roku device in order to watch Mobdro content on your TV.

Turn on Screen Mirroring on your Roku device

As mentioned above, Roku actually has Miracast (Screen Mirroring) built in. However, you need to turn it on before you can connect many other devices to your TV.

  • In order to enable the function, press the ‘Home’ button on your remote and then head to ‘Settings’.
  • Now head to System > Screen Mirroring > Screen Mirroring Mode as well.
  • Choose ‘Prompt’ in the next screen to always receive a prompt whenever an unknown device tries to mirror their screen onto your TV.
